学习
xuéxíTraditional: 学习
Translation
to study, to learn, study
Word origin
A compound of 学 (xué, to study, whose older form shows hands and a child under a roof) and 习 (xí, to practise, depicting a young bird repeatedly flapping its wings), together meaning to study and practise.
